Simple GIS

GISプログラムの練習

Mysql

package makedb;

import java.io.IOException;
import java.io.PrintWriter;
import javax.servlet.ServletException;
import javax.servlet.http.HttpServlet;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;


public class table extends HttpServlet {

    
    protected void processRequest(HttpServletRequest request, HttpServletResponse response)
            throws ServletException, IOException {
        response.setContentType("text/html;charset=UTF-8");
        PrintWriter out = response.getWriter();
        try {
          
            
            String host,port,usr,pwd;
            String db,tab;
            String message;
            
            
            host="10.1.72.51";
            port="50406";
            usr="yJjiQWEF";
            pwd="CQaqTSbb";
            
            db="makedb";
            tab="ren2";
            message="name varchar(100)";
            
            table2 sub=new table2();
            sub.host=host;
            sub.port=port;
            sub.pwd=pwd;
            sub.usr=usr;
            sub.makedata(db,tab,message);

            
           insert sub2=new insert();
            sub2.host=host;
            sub2.port=port;
            sub2.pwd=pwd;
            sub2.usr=usr;
            sub2.makedata(db,tab,"acf");
            int count;
            
            select sub3=new select();
            sub3.host=host;
            sub3.port=port;
            sub3.pwd=pwd;
            sub3.usr=usr;
            sub3.makedata(db,tab);
            count=sub3.count;
            
            out.println(count);
            
            
            
        } finally {            
            out.close();
        }
    }

    // 
    /**
     * Handles the HTTP
     * GET method.
     *
     * @param request servlet request
     * @param response servlet response
     * @throws ServletException if a servlet-specific error occurs
     * @throws IOException if an I/O error occurs
     */
    @Override
    protected void doGet(HttpServletRequest request, HttpServletResponse response)
            throws ServletException, IOException {
        processRequest(request, response);
    }

    /**
     * Handles the HTTP
     * POST method.
     *
     * @param request servlet request
     * @param response servlet response
     * @throws ServletException if a servlet-specific error occurs
     * @throws IOException if an I/O error occurs
     */
    @Override
    protected void doPost(HttpServletRequest request, HttpServletResponse response)
            throws ServletException, IOException {
        processRequest(request, response);
    }

    /**
     * Returns a short description of the servlet.
     *
     * @return a String containing servlet description
     */
    @Override
    public String getServletInfo() {
        return "Short description";
    }// 
}